Abstract
The process of paraffin wax oxidation without catalysts was studied. The effect of temperature, air velocity and reaction time on the process of oxidation were researched. And the oxidized paraffin wax of different properties can be obtained under proper reaction conditions. Meanwhile, the characters and compositions of the oxidized paraffin wax were investigated. Moreover, a effective measure to deal with the waste gas of paraffin wax oxidation was taken.
